Remedies for Horse Dust Allergy

Remedies for Horse Dust Allergy thumbnail
Eliminating dust from a horse's life can prove a challenge.

Horses by their very nature live in an environment of dust and dust-like particles. Since horses can develop allergies like humans, the fact that horses suffer from dust allergies should not be surprising. For the horse owner seeking remedies for his horse's condition, several alternatives exist. These remedies provide relief for the horse and peace of mind for the owner.

      Horses can develop allergies to hay or straw dust.

      Respiratory allergies in horses, or heaves in veterinarian terminology, are caused by dust and other particles that irritate horses. Symptoms such as coughing, difficulty breathing, nasal discharge and watery eyes all point toward an allergy. Once the horse leaves the stable for the pasture, its bedding needs to be changed. It is possible the horse is allergic to the type of bedding being used. Shavings or shredded paper may provide relief. If that is unsuccessful, try rubber mats for sleeping.

    • If all of the avoidance remedies fail to treat and eliminate the dust allergy, then medication may be needed. Antihistamines and corticosteroids are available to make the allergy more tolerable for the horse.
